This parametric square washer/spacer is designed for versatility, strength, and easy customization. Whether you're spacing components, distributing load, or aligning parts in a build, this model lets you quickly generate the exact dimensions you need.

Unlike traditional round washers, the square profile provides improved surface contact and helps prevent rotation in certain applications—making it especially useful in assemblies where stability matters.

🧱 Customization Parameters

  • Inner Diameter (ID): Size of the central hole
  • Length: Overall size in one direction
  • Width: Overall size in the perpendicular direction
  • Height: Thickness of the spacer
  • Fillet (vertical edges): Radius applied to vertical edges to reduce stress concentrations and improve handling

📏 Metric ↔ Imperial Inner Hole Size Reference

Use this table to match common metric fasteners with approximate fractional inch equivalents. For best fit in 3D printing, add a tolerance of +0.2 to +0.4 mm depending on your printer.

Nominal Size | Hole Diameter (mm) | Inch (decimal) | Inch (fraction)
M2 | 2.2 – 2.4 mm | 0.087 – 0.094 in | ~3/32"
M2.5| 2.7 – 2.9 mm | 0.106 – 0.114 in | ~7/64"
M3 | 3.2 – 3.4 mm | 0.126 – 0.134 in | ~1/8"
M4 | 4.2 – 4.4 mm | 0.165 – 0.173 in | ~11/64"
M5 | 5.2 – 5.4 mm | 0.205 – 0.213 in | ~13/64" (~3/16")
M6 | 6.2 – 6.5 mm | 0.244 – 0.256 in | ~1/4"
M8 | 8.2 – 8.5 mm | 0.323 – 0.335 in | ~5/16"
M10 | 10.2 – 10.5 mm| 0.402 – 0.413 in | ~13/32" (~3/8")
M12 | 12.5 – 13.0 mm| 0.492 – 0.512 in | ~1/2"

 

🖨️ Printing Tips

  • Use PLA for general use, or PETG/ABS for higher strength and heat resistance
  • Print flat on the square face for best bed adhesion
  • 3–4 perimeters recommended for durability
  • Increase infill (≥40%) for load-bearing applications
